Abstract
On the basis of the new mathematical approach, mathematical formulas have been obtained to calculate statistical integrals of the bound and quasi-bound states of weak binary complexes in the gas phase. As contrasted to those methods published earlier, the new approach 1) allows deriving the formulas for both the bound and quasi-bound states on the unified basis and 2) allows a simple generalization to the case of non-point monomer masses. The formulas obtained can be used to estimate thermodynamic functions, equilibrium constants, and concentrations of the weakly bound complexes in an ideal gas state.
